The toolbox can be used to measure single axis rotation angles from an image sequence of the\u00a0checkboard (see Fig. 2).\u00a0\u00a0The angle measurement method consists of two steps: calibration of single axis motion and angle measurement. In the first step, intrinsic parameters and the geometry relation of the\u00a0checkboard, the camera and the rotation axis are calibrated by several images without occlusion. Then, the rotation angle of a certain image is measured. For more details, please refer to authors&#8217;\u00a0paper :\u00a0Hongxin\u00a0Dong,\u00a0Qiang\u00a0Fu,\u00a0Xu\u00a0Zhao, Quan\u00a0Quan,\u00a0Ruifeng\u00a0Zhang. \u201cA\u00a0Practical\u00a0Rotation\u00a0Angle Measurement\u00a0Method\u00a0by\u00a0Monocular\u00a0Vision,\u201d Applied Optics, 2015, 54(3): 425\u2013435.
